Follow the on-screen instructions to perform print head cleaning or Power Cleaning.
6.
When cleaning is nished, the nozzle check pattern is printed automatically. Repeat cleaning and printing the
pattern until all lines are printed completely.
c
Important:
If print quality has not improved
aer
repeating nozzle check and head cleaning 3 times, wait for at least 12 hours
without printing, run the nozzle check once again, and then repeat head cleaning if necessary. We recommend
turning o the printer by using the
P
button. If print quality has still not improved, run Power Cleaning.
Note:
You can also check and clean the print head from the printer driver.
Windows
Click Print Head Nozzle Check on the Maintenance tab.
Mac OS
Apple menu > System Preferences > Printers & Scanners (or Print & Scan, Print & Fax) > Epson(XXXX) > Options
& Supplies > Utility > Open Printer Utility > Print Head Nozzle Check

Running Power Cleaning
e Power Cleaning feature may improve print quality in the following cases.
When most nozzles are clogged.
When you have performed a nozzle check and head cleaning 3 times and waited for at least 12 hours without
printing, but print quality still did not improve.
Before running this feature, use the nozzle check feature to check if the nozzles are clogged, read the following
instructions, and then run Power Cleaning.
c
Important:
e
Power Cleaning uses more ink than the print head cleaning.
1.
Select Maintenance on the printer's control panel.
To select an item, use the
u
d
l
r
buttons, and then press the OK button.
2.
Select Power Cleaning.
3.
Follow the on-screen instructions to run the Power Cleaning feature.
